Comprehending Cataract Surgical Treatment Refine



Discovering the actions involved in cataract surgery can help relieve any anxiety or unpredictability you may have concerning the treatment. Cataract surgical treatment is a common and extremely effective treatment that involves removing the over cast lens in your eye and changing it with a clear fabricated lens.

Before the surgical procedure, your eye will certainly be numbed with eye drops or a shot to ensure you don't feel any pain during the procedure. The doctor will certainly make a small incision in your eye to access the cataract and break it up making use of ultrasound waves prior to carefully removing it.

As soon as the cataract is eliminated, the artificial lens will certainly be inserted in its area. The whole surgical treatment typically takes about 15-30 minutes per eye and is normally done one eye at a time.

After the surgery, you may experience some light discomfort or blurred vision, but this is normal and ought to enhance as your eye heals.

Preparing for Surgical Procedure Together



To make certain a smooth and worry-free experience, preparing for cataract surgical treatment together can make a significant distinction in your loved one's trip. Start by going to pre-surgery assessments with them. In this manner, you can ask questions, recognize the procedure, and supply emotional support.

Help them arrange their pre-operative instructions, drugs, and transportation to and from the surgical facility. See to it their home is ready for their recovery by setting up a comfortable area with very easy accessibility to crucial items.

Assist them in scheduling post-operative treatment if required, such as aid with meals or household chores. Urge them to follow the physician's suggestions regarding fasting prior to surgical procedure and medicine methods.

Post-Operative Treatment Tips



After cataract surgical treatment, giving proper post-operative care is vital for your liked one's recovery. Ensure they wear the protective guard over their eye as advised by the doctor. Help them administer prescribed eye declines and medications promptly to prevent infection and help recovery.

Motivate your loved one to prevent touching or rubbing their eyes, as this can lead to complications. Assist them in complying with any type of restrictions on flexing, lifting hefty things, or taking part in difficult tasks to prevent strain on the eyes. Make certain they attend all follow-up visits with the eye doctor for keeping track of development.



Maintain the eye location clean and dry, avoiding water or soap directly in the eyes. Urge your loved one to put on sunglasses to secure their eyes from brilliant light and glare during the healing process.
